Allerton Bywater is well served by local amenities including shops, primary schools and green spaces such as the nearby St Aidan’s Nature Park and RSPB reserve, popular for walking and cycling. Castleford town centre, with a wider range of retail and leisure options including Junction 32 and Xscape, is accessible by road.
Public transport links are available from Castleford railway station, with services to Leeds, Wakefield and Knottingley; typical journey times to Leeds are around 20–25 minutes by train. Bus routes also operate through Allerton Bywater towards Castleford and Leeds.
